Judge feedback
Judge feedback is anonymous and shown in a random order.
- The lighting in the game made it extremely difficult to see. Between that and the very slow MC, it was quite time consuming to play the game! Now I did like how easy the first enemies were to escape but it was impossible to manage the scythe woman. I also wish I could have saved at some points too so if I died, I didn't have to slog so far to get back to where I died.
- Overall I like the concept and creativity this game brings. In the past we have few 3D rendered games that feature pregnancy and I really like the idea of a dungeon crawler sort where you defeat enemies and grow as you get deeper into the dugneon. I like the play on the olympian theme as well, the story feeling like you are a person caught in conflict between two gods. As for the gameplay, at the moment it feels very basic. When playing I almost felt it was more of a stealth simulator, avoiding enemies since there was really no benefit to fighting them. The growth at the statues was cool but felt unrewarding in a way. Perhaps make it so either you grow as you defeat enemies and donate that energy to the statues or collect mana from enemies and have the statue grow you perhaps. The jam theme is present as your pregnancy progresses though the dungeon with the concept that the goddess's power grants you a boon which is neat. Overall a game which has some potential, also I really like the cutscene art too!
- I see this as very much a diamond in the rough and something I'd love to see further iterated on. It's a very novel concept and I enjoyed playing through it.
- I ain't afraid of no ghost. ...Is what I would say if I had managed to beat this deathless, which I didn't. I quite liked this game, though the rooms felt a little too expansive on average, especially at the start, without any upgrade to speed. The upgrades also felt slightly underwhelming, with no visible difference between base damage and the first upgrade; I ended up just taking all health and hoping it helped, because I wasn't sure how much health I even had! The visible growth was great to behold, and I really liked the art (even in sketch form) and the 3D modeling of the statues. Demeter has some sass, and I love that for her. The boss fight was the only time I died, because it feels like her attacks whiff sometimes and other times glue themselves to the player with uncanny precision, so dodging is questionably possible, when she feels generous. Over all, I quite enjoyed this! I'd suggest removing speed as an upgradable and instead starting the player off with a faster base speed, allowing them to choose to specialize into damage or health instead.
